了解最新公司动态及行业资讯
达梦数据库(DMDB)是一款高性能、可扩展、功能强大的国产关系型数据库管理系统,广泛应用于政府、金融、能源、交通等领域。以下是达梦数据库的基本使用教程:
1. 安装与配置
安装:下载达梦数据库安装包,按照提示完成安装。
配置:配置数据库的参数,如端口号、最大连接数等。
2. 连接数据库
命令行连接:使用命令行工具(如dmdbcmd)连接数据库。
图形界面连接:使用达梦数据库管理工具(如DM Studio)连接数据库。
3. 数据库操作
创建数据库:使用`CREATE DATABASE`语句创建数据库。
创建表:使用`CREATE TABLE`语句创建表,定义表结构和字段。
插入数据:使用`INSERT INTO`语句向表中插入数据。
查询数据:使用`SELECT`语句查询表中的数据。
更新数据:使用`UPDATE`语句更新表中的数据。
删除数据:使用`DELETE`语句删除表中的数据。
4. 管理工具
DM Studio:达梦数据库的图形界面管理工具,用于数据库的创建、管理、监控和优化。
DM Tools:达梦数据库的命令行工具,用于数据库的备份、恢复、导入、导出等操作。
5. 高级功能
存储过程:使用PL/SQL编写存储过程,实现复杂的业务逻辑。
触发器:创建触发器,在特定事件发生时自动执行特定的操作。
事务管理:使用事务控制语句(如BEGIN TRANSACTION、COMMIT、ROLLBACK)管理事务。
6. 性能优化
索引:创建索引以提高查询效率。
分区:对大型表进行分区以提高数据管理和查询效率。
查询优化:使用达梦数据库的查询优化器对查询语句进行优化。
7. 安全性
用户管理:创建和管理数据库用户,分配权限。
审计:记录数据库的访问和操作,以便于审计和追踪。
加密:对敏感数据进行加密,以保证数据的安全性。
8. 备份与恢复
备份:定期备份数据库,以防止数据丢失。
恢复:在数据丢失或损坏时,从备份中恢复数据。
9. 监控与维护
性能监控:使用达梦数据库的管理工具监控数据库的性能。
日志分析:分析数据库日志,以发现潜在的问题。
定期维护:定期对数据库进行维护,如优化、清理等。
10. 常见问题
错误处理:了解常见的错误代码和解决方法。
性能问题:分析性能问题,并提出解决方案。
以上是达梦数据库的基本使用教程,希望对您有所帮助。如需了解更多详细信息,请参考达梦数据库的官方文档。你有没有想过,在这个信息爆炸的时代,拥有一款性能强大、安全可靠的数据库管理系统是多么重要的事情呢?达梦数据库,这个名字听起来是不是有点高大上?别急,今天我就要带你一起走进达梦数据库的世界,手把手教你如何使用这款神器!
达梦数据库,全称达梦数据库管理系统,是我国自主研发的一款关系型数据库管理系统。它广泛应用于政府、金融、能源等行业,以其高性能、高安全、兼容性强、易管理等特点,赢得了广大用户的青睐。
在开始使用达梦数据库之前,你需要做好以下准备工作:
1. 硬件环境:确保你的电脑至少有1GB以上的可用内存(RAM)。
2. 软件环境:根据你的操作系统,下载并安装相应的软件包。
3. 网络环境:确保你的网络连接稳定,以便下载和安装数据库。
1. 下载:访问达梦数据库官网,下载最新版本的安装包。
3. 安装:双击解压后的安装程序,按照提示进行安装。
为了方便后续操作,你可以将DMHOME/bin路径加入到用户的PATH环境变量当中。具体操作如下:
1. 打开终端或命令提示符。
2. 输入以下命令:
```bash
echo 'export PATH=$PATH:DMHOME/bin' >> ~/.bashrc
source ~/.bashrc
这样,你就可以在任何地方使用达梦数据库的命令了。
1. 打开终端或命令提示符。
2. 输入以下命令:
```bash
./dbca.sh
3. 按照提示进行操作,包括设置数据库名称、端口号、管理员密码等。
1. 打开终端或命令提示符。
2. 输入以下命令:
```bash
CREATE DATABASE databasename;
其中,`databasename`是你想要创建的数据库名称。
1. 打开终端或命令提示符。
2. 输入以下命令:
```bash
CREATE USER username IDENTIFIED BY password;
其中,`username`是你想要创建的用户名,`password`是用户的密码。
1. 打开终端或命令提示符。
2. 输入以下命令:
```bash
GRANT privilege TO username;
其中,`privilege`是用户拥有的权限,如SELECT、INSERT、UPDATE、DELETE等。
1. 打开终端或命令提示符。
2. 输入以下命令:
```bash
disql
3. 输入用户名和密码,连接到数据库。
现在,你已经成功掌握了达梦数据库的基本使用方法。接下来,你可以根据自己的需求,进行更深入的学习和实践。相信我,达梦数据库一定会成为你工作中不可或缺的好帮手!